Bitcoin filled one of two new futures gaps with a trip below $90,000 as analysis predicted a potential bottom level for the next BTC price cycle. This movement has sparked considerable interest among investors and analysts alike, as the cryptocurrency market continues to navigate through fluctuations influenced by various economic factors. The last CME gap, if left unfilled, could suggest a significant price point for Bitcoin in the coming cycles. Experts are focusing on this gap as a crucial indicator for future price movements, highlighting the importance of technical analysis in cryptocurrency trading.
The implications of this analysis extend beyond mere speculation, as market participants are increasingly looking for indicators that can guide their investment strategies. The $88,000 threshold is seen by some as a vital level that could determine Bitcoin’s trajectory in the next cycle. Should the cryptocurrency fail to maintain levels above this point, it may indicate a bearish trend, prompting traders to reassess their positions.
